Marvel vs Capcom. 3 of the most iconic games and crossovers in history at the time, made as a sequel series to a string of games that had multiple attempts to iterate on and refine the formula. A perfect blend of gameplay and ip from 2 midsize companies of varying levels of profitability. But then Disney bought marvel and the MCU catapulted them into the financial stratosphere. And then there was a vast and clear power imbalance between the two owners of the IP on this crossover series. So when Marvel vs Capcom Infinite came out, it was ugly and looked like a phone game because Disney wanted to cut corners. And the micro transactions were atrocious, because Disney wanted bigger margins. And the story and interactions were less fun because Disney stipulated that none of their characters could be depicted losing fights to Capcom characters. Some of the character models were bad because Disney stipulated that the Capcom characters had to be less attractive than marvel characters. None of the XMen characters were even allowed to be in the game (a series who's most iconic visual is ryu shaking hands with Cyclops btw) because Disney needed the game to basically function as more advertisement for the MCU and the X Men were in contract limbo at the time for movie rights I love the MCU, but corporate greed definitely ruined MVC. And because of that same greed the chances of a new game coming out to potentially try to right the wrongs, is effectively zero
